Thermophilic species that is a response to the serious problems related to water. Both the lack of quantity, since it can survive with small and infrequent irrigation, but mainly in the existence of very poor quality because it is the only species with such resistance to salinity and can grow even with sewage water. It gives a very dense carpet, the foliage is fine with glowing green and gives impressive results if sheared down to 0.5-3 m. With trimmer cylindrical type. Ideal for coastal areas, parks, holiday homes, business premises and special for the island nation.
